Birth Injury

Children who suffer from cerebral palsy can benefit from treatments, medications, and surgery to improve their quality of living. However, they'll likely have to rely on assistance from their family members throughout their lives. Cerebral palsy can be caused by a birth defect medical negligence, or a brain injury that occurs during the birth. A lawyer can aid families in seeking financial compensation for CP treatment of their child.

Attorneys at a firm who handle birth injury cases investigate every case to determine if any healthcare providers have committed errors. They interview witnesses and study medical documents that include fetal heart monitoring strips, head imaging tests, and other evidence like photographs and prenatal and birthing documents. The attorneys will examine whether the birth was unintentionally delayed and if the child was required forceps or vacuum extraction as well as other factors.

The lawyers calculate the amount of settlement they will pay by taking into consideration the intangible and tangible damages that the family has incurred since the child was diagnosed. This includes the cost of mobility aids, medications, assistive devices surgery, special education and transportation equipment and also physical, occupational and speech therapy. The lawyers also seek compensation for the physical, emotional, and financial stress caused by the child's condition. They can also file a suit to receive an appropriate financial award at a trial.

Statute of Limitations

A medical malpractice lawsuit may be filed by a victim if medical professional or doctor is responsible for causing an injury that results in a birth defect like cerebral palsy. The lawsuits seek compensation for the medical expenses incurred by the child in the past and future as well as any other losses.

A family needs to act quickly when it's time bring a lawsuit. Every state has a statute of limitations which sets the deadline by which an action can be filed. After the time period has expired, the potential plaintiff loses the right to sue the medical professionals responsible for their child's injury.

A lawyer for cerebral palsy can assist you in filing an application before the statute of limitation expires. A lawyer can also help the family gather the evidence required to show that the disability of their child was due to medical negligence.

Once the initial medical legal review is completed, a cerebral palsy attorney will prepare an official demand letter to the defendants asking them to compensate the victims for their injuries. They will then conduct further research and gather additional evidence to prove that the injury was caused by a medical error. At this point the lawsuit could be settled or resolved with an appeals court verdict. The majority of cerebral palsy lawsuits settle before reaching trial.
